锦中招生管理系统

我们提供招生管理系统招投标所需全套资料,包括招生系统介绍PPT、招生管理系统产品解决方案、
招生管理系统产品技术参数,以及对应的标书参考文件,详请联系客服。

免费的招生管理系统:用代码搭建你的教育平台

2026-03-22 10:13
招生管理系统在线试用
招生管理系统
在线试用
招生管理系统解决方案
招生管理系统
解决方案下载
招生管理系统源码
招生管理系统
详细介绍
招生管理系统报价
招生管理系统
产品报价

嘿,大家好!今天咱们来聊聊一个挺有意思的话题——“招生管理系统”和“免费”。你是不是也经常听说一些学校或者培训机构在用各种管理系统来处理报名、信息录入、数据统计这些事儿?但你有没有想过,其实你可以自己动手做一个免费的招生管理系统呢?对,就是那种不花钱,还能自己控制功能的系统。而且,如果你懂点编程的话,甚至可以用代码来实现它。

今天我就来跟大家分享一下,怎么用简单的代码,搭建一个属于自己的招生管理系统。别担心,不是什么高深的技术,我尽量用最通俗的语言来解释,让你也能看懂。

首先,我们得明确一下什么是“招生管理系统”。简单来说,就是一个用来管理学生报名信息的系统。比如,学生填写报名表,系统记录他们的姓名、电话、专业意向、报名时间等等。然后,管理员可以查看这些信息,进行筛选、导出、统计等操作。听起来是不是很像一个小型数据库?

而“免费”的意思嘛,就是不需要买商业软件,也不需要付费服务。你可以自己写代码,用开源工具,或者直接用一些免费的云服务来部署。这不仅省钱,还能锻炼你的编程能力,一举两得。

那么问题来了,怎么开始做呢?下面我来一步步教你怎么用Python和Flask框架来搭建一个基本的招生管理系统。虽然这个系统可能没有商业系统的那么多功能,但对于小规模的招生需求来说,已经足够用了。

首先,你需要安装Python。如果你还没有装的话,去官网下载安装包,按步骤安装就可以了。然后,还需要安装Flask,这是一个非常流行的Python Web框架,非常适合做这种小项目。

打开命令行,输入以下命令安装Flask:

pip install flask

安装完成后,我们可以开始写代码了。首先,创建一个文件夹,比如叫“registration_system”,然后在里面新建一个名为“app.py”的文件。接下来,我们在里面写入以下代码:

from flask import Flask, render_template, request, redirect, url_for
import sqlite3
app = Flask(__name__)
# 创建数据库连接
def get_db_connection():
conn = sqlite3.connect('database.db')
conn.row_factory = sqlite3.Row
return conn
# 初始化数据库
def init_db():
with app.app_context():
db = get_db_connection()
db.execute('CREATE TABLE IF NOT EXISTS students (id INTEGER PRIMARY KEY AUTOINCREMENT, name TEXT, phone TEXT, major TEXT, date TEXT)')
db.commit()
@app.route('/', methods=['GET', 'POST'])
def index():
if request.method == 'POST':
name = request.form['name']
phone = request.form['phone']
major = request.form['major']
date = request.form['date']
db = get_db_connection()
db.execute('INSERT INTO students (name, phone, major, date) VALUES (?, ?, ?, ?)', (name, phone, major, date))
db.commit()
return redirect(url_for('view_students'))
return render_template('index.html')
@app.route('/view')
def view_students():
db = get_db_connection()
students = db.execute('SELECT * FROM students').fetchall()
db.close()
return render_template('view.html', students=students)
if __name__ == '__main__':
init_db()
app.run(debug=True)

这段代码是用Flask写的,主要功能包括添加学生信息和查看所有学生信息。这里用到了SQLite数据库,这是Python自带的一个轻量级数据库,非常适合这种小项目。

接下来,我们需要创建两个HTML模板文件,分别用于表单提交和显示数据。在“registration_system”文件夹中,新建一个名为“templates”的文件夹,然后在里面创建两个文件:“index.html”和“view.html”。

在“index.html”中,我们写入以下内容:




招生管理系统


学生报名表








然后,在“view.html”中,我们写入以下内容:




学生列表


学生信息列表

{% for student in students %}

{% endfor %}
ID 姓名 电话 专业 报名日期
{{ student.id }} {{ student.name }} {{ student.phone }} {{ student.major }} {{ student.date }}

这样,你就有了一个基本的招生管理系统。用户可以通过网页填写报名信息,系统会把数据存到SQLite数据库里,管理员也可以查看所有学生的报名情况。

但是,这只是一个基础版本。如果你想让它更强大,可以考虑加入更多功能,比如:

- 用户登录和权限管理(比如只有管理员才能查看或删除数据)

招生管理系统

- 数据导出为Excel或CSV

- 简单的搜索功能

- 表单验证(确保用户输入的数据是有效的)

比如,要加用户登录功能,可以用Flask-Login这样的扩展库。或者,如果你不想用数据库,也可以用文件存储数据,比如JSON格式。不过对于大多数用途来说,SQLite已经足够了。

另外,如果你想要把这个系统部署到网上,而不是只在本地运行,可以考虑使用一些免费的云服务,比如GitHub Pages、PythonAnywhere或者Heroku。这些平台都支持Python应用,而且很多都是免费的。

比如,Heroku是一个非常流行的云平台,可以轻松部署Python应用。你只需要注册一个账号,然后按照它的教程把代码上传上去,就能让别人访问你的系统了。当然,Heroku有一些免费的限制,比如每天的使用时间,但如果只是测试或者小规模使用,应该没问题。

总结一下,通过这段代码,你可以快速搭建一个免费的招生管理系统。虽然功能上可能不如商业系统那么强大,但对于个人或者小机构来说,已经足够用了。而且,通过自己动手写代码,你不仅能学到技术,还能更好地理解系统的工作原理。

如果你对Python不太熟悉,也没关系。现在有很多在线学习资源,比如Codecademy、Coursera、YouTube上的教学视频,都可以帮助你入门。只要你愿意花点时间,就能慢慢掌握这些技能。

招生管理

最后,我想说的是,技术不是遥不可及的东西。只要你想学,就一定能学会。而且,像这样的项目,不仅能帮你提升技能,还能让你在实际工作中派上用场。所以,别犹豫了,赶紧动手试试吧!

以上就是关于“招生管理系统”和“免费”的一些想法和代码示例。希望对你有所帮助,也欢迎你在评论区分享你的经验和想法。我们一起学习,一起进步!

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!